In loving memory of Frankie Hill Phipps, age 86, of Elliott Place, Independence, VA., passed away January 28, 2024, at Waddell Nursing Home in Galax, VA. Mrs. Phipps was born on March 31, 1937, to the late Paul and Ruth Idol Hill-Gullion. In addition to her parents, Frankie was preceded in death by her husband, Bobby (Robert) Phipps; son, Johnny Phipps; grandsons, Matthew Hash and Michael Phipps; and one brother, Kenneth (Buck) Hill.
Frankie was a devoted wife, loving mother, grandmother, and great-grandmother. She cherished her canine companion, Patches. She leaves behind a lasting legacy through her delectable Christmas dinners that brought joy to the entire family. A talented seamstress from the heart of Phipps Holler, Frankie was a proud Dale Earnhardt Jr. fan who loved riding the pontoon boat on the serene lake waters in Santee Cooper, SC. She was devoted to her neighbors in the close-knit community of Elliott Place. Frankie's pride in her grandchildren and great-grandchildren was evident through her attendance at every ballgame and school function.
Mrs. Phipps is survived by two daughters, Robin (Rusty) Crawford of Independence, VA, and Becky (Gary) Cole of Mt. Airy, NC; one son, Jeffery (Christine) Phipps of Independence, VA; grandchildren, Staci Galyean, Kristen White, Hailey Brown, Olivia Phipps, Tabitha Phipps, Brandon Cole, and Daniel Crawford; great grandchildren, Jacob Scout, Blakely, Ethan, Ella, Zack, Catlin, Paul, and Henry; special friend, John; sister-in-law, Judy Hill; and brother-in-law, Dale Phipps.
Graveside services will be held on Wednesday, January 31, 2024, at 2:00 PM at Brush Creek Cemetery with Rev. David Osborne and Larry Osborne officiating. Friends may call on the family from 1:00-2:00 PM prior to the service. A reception will immediately follow at Mt. View Baptist Church Fellowship Hall.
